Hi, first time poster here. I did some searching but didn't find any recent threads about late check in for an RCI Weeks exchange. Searching RCI FAQs says leaving early is fine, but nothing about arriving late.

We're looking into Las Vegas for mid March, but would not be arriving until mid-week. For a Sunday check in would Wednesday be too late for a late check in if we gave them advance notice, or would Tuesday be pushing it? If it matters, the resorts we're looking at are either the Club Wyndham Grand Desert or the Desert Blue.

Thanks!

I have arrived a few days late for exchanges, but have always called to make them aware. Then I called the date of arrival on the confirmation to confirm.

We found out in October that we wouldn’t be able to use a Sunday to Sunday week at Club Wyndham Bonnet Creek we had booked for November. DD and DSiL took it but couldn’t arrive until Wednesday. I posted a question here on TUG and was reassured it would be fine. Sure enough, DD called the resort about two weeks before checkin and told them, and there wasn’t any problem at all. So I agree with above, just call the resort in advance and let them know.
